Factors to Consider When Choosing a Mental Health Therapist in Muskegon, MI

Searching for therapists in Muskegon starts with knowing what kind of support you want and which therapist may fit your needs. People often look for therapy in Muskegon for an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, grief, stress, or major life changes. As you compare therapists, look for training and listed specialties that match what you want to address. A therapist’s profile can also show their approach, such as cognitive behavioral therapy, dialectical behavior therapy, trauma-informed care, or counseling for couples and families.

In a smaller city like Muskegon, the number of nearby in-person options may be more limited than in larger Michigan markets. Virtual therapy can expand your search while still connecting you with a therapist licensed in Michigan. As you narrow your options, consider appointment availability, whether the therapist is accepting new patients, session format, and whether they offer a free phone consultation. Reading bios before booking can help you understand how each therapist works, what they focus on, and whether their communication style fits what you’re looking for.

Therapy in Muskegon can be a significant investment without insurance. Using in-network insurance is one of the most reliable ways to reduce session costs and understand what you may pay before you begin care.
